Addictive substances and psychotropic
Coffee, tea, cigarettes, and alcohol can lead to habituation effects,the effects of addiction due to
habits. That's because the addictive substance in coffee and tea are caffeine, nicotine, and tar
on cigarettes. Substance - the substance causing stimulation of the brain nervous system, respiratory, vascular
blood and the fetus, causing physical and psychological damagethat is getting worse.
Narcotics and psychotropic substances are substances that cancause dependency effects for
wearer, the spirit of the onset of stimulation, hallucinations /delusions, anesthesia, and loss of taste
ill. A variety of drugs - drugs that exist in the form of pills, tablets,powders, and liquids. use
can be done by being swallowed, inhaled, and injected.
Drugs affecting the wearer's physical and mental, such as his blackteeth, seizures - seizures,
hypertension, insomnia, depression, kidney disorders, and liverand death. We must prevent and
avoid the use of drugs - the drug by preventing personal, family,
environment, and general prevention.

Food Additives
Food Additives
Substances that are added in foods to enhance food, such asdyes,
preservatives, sweeteners, flavorings, developer, bleach, and thecoagulant is the food additives.
Foods that can be stored and durability necessary to addpreservatives to the food
not quickly broken. However, the use of preservatives should be in accordance with the threshold
specified.
Food coloring into two parts, namely natural and synthetic. Naturaldyes, such as chlorophyll, turmeric,
red peppers, beets, and carrots, while synthetic dyes are madechemically, such as blue diamonds,
anato, and green FCF.
Food preservation can be done physically and chemically. Physicalpreservation, such as
drying, salting, making sweets, and bloat. Preservation by the chemical
adding a preservative in food. Materials acidity regulator(asidulan), antikempal,
pemantap, pemucat, and developers are additional ingredientsare added in
food.
The use of additives must comply with the permitted limits at eachmeal.
Threshold food use of chemicals measured in ppm (parts permillion) and mg / kg.
Foods that contain chemicals are still on the threshold limits willimprove the quality
food. Excessive use of additives that will cause negative effects,such as
disorders of the skin, brain, digestion, liver damage, kidney damage, and cancer.
Expired date on each package to consider before we buy orconsume
food.

Chemicals In Daily Lives
Chemicals In Daily Lives
The use of chemicals in household cleaners can be classified as material,bleach, deodorant, and insect repellent. Household cleaners that contain ingredients
chemicals, such as detergent, soap, and shampoo. The chemicalsfound in household bleach in
bleach clothing, food, and skin. Air freshener and deodorizerapparel is the group
fragrance materials with the chemicals commonly used inhouseholds.
The chemicals commonly used in households caused the effect
positive or negative for penggguna and the surrounding environment. Positive influence arises if the material
The chemicals are used in accordance with the rules, such as clothes to be clean and fragrant, skin and
unaffected eye irritation. In other words, household chores will beeasier.
Negative influence arises if the chemical is used excessively or notin accordance with
rules such as the disruption of the respiratory system that causesirritation and poisoning the soil and
environment.
Household chemical poisoning usually occurs in children.prevention
do the parents that their children are not exposed to chemicals, that parents should
put those chemicals in places far from the reach of children.Chemicals In Daily Livessource: bse.com

Atoms, Ions,and Molecules
Constituent particles of matter may take the form of atoms, ions,and molecules. Atom is the smallest
of an element that still has the properties of these elements. Atomicsize is very small, atomic radii
10-8 cm and the radius of the nucleus 10-13 cm.
Elementary particles there are three constituent atoms, namelyelectron (JJ Thomson), protons (Goldstein), and
neutron (James Chadwick). Electrons are negatively charged,positively charged protons, and neutrons
uncharged (neutral). Atom can only capture and release electronsrather than protons
so that if an atom is changed to positive ions does not mean the atom captures
protons, but a release electrons.
